summ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BrettyWhite <geekman3454@protonmail.com>2017-07-21 10:32:45 -0400
committerBrettyWhite <geekman3454@protonmail.com>2017-07-21 10:32:45 -0400
commite1803ecc27155caf7c1ede920fbf997a0d41c7a8 (patch)
tree6cdea648834c12b4eba8d3bb35f2be6a7ead716a
parenta156fc028c315578f0562781eeba0da55f3897f9 (diff)
downloadsdl_ios-feature/implement_SDL_0060_enin_thth_v5.0.tar.gz
-rw-r--r--SmartDeviceLink/SDLLanguage.h10
-rw-r--r--SmartDeviceLink/SDLLanguage.m2
-rw-r--r--SmartDeviceLinkTests/RPCSpecs/EnumSpecs/SDLLanguageSpec.m2
3 files changed, 14 insertions, 0 deletions
diff --git a/SmartDeviceLink/SDLLanguage.h b/SmartDeviceLink/SDLLanguage.h
index a3859bade..5c52899e8 100644
--- a/SmartDeviceLink/SDLLanguage.h
+++ b/SmartDeviceLink/SDLLanguage.h
@@ -16,6 +16,16 @@ typedef SDLEnum SDLLanguage SDL_SWIFT_ENUM;
*/
extern SDLLanguage const SDLLanguageEnUs;
+/*!
+ @abstract English - India
+ */
+extern SDLLanguage const SDLLanguageEnIn;
+
+/*!
+ @abstract Thai - Thailand
+ */
+extern SDLLanguage const SDLLanguageThTh;
+
/**
@abstract Spanish - Mexico
*/
diff --git a/SmartDeviceLink/SDLLanguage.m b/SmartDeviceLink/SDLLanguage.m
index ccbcd6475..2e57517b4 100644
--- a/SmartDeviceLink/SDLLanguage.m
+++ b/SmartDeviceLink/SDLLanguage.m
@@ -5,6 +5,8 @@
#import "SDLLanguage.h"
SDLLanguage const SDLLanguageEnUs = @"EN-US";
+SDLLanguage const SDLLanguageEnIn = @"EN-IN";
+SDLLanguage const SDLLanguageThTh = @"TH-TH";
SDLLanguage const SDLLanguageEsMx = @"ES-MX";
SDLLanguage const SDLLanguageFrCa = @"FR-CA";
SDLLanguage const SDLLanguageDeDe = @"DE-DE";
diff --git a/SmartDeviceLinkTests/RPCSpecs/EnumSpecs/SDLLanguageSpec.m b/SmartDeviceLinkTests/RPCSpecs/EnumSpecs/SDLLanguageSpec.m
index 129e8ac15..7e8e0f8a9 100644
--- a/SmartDeviceLinkTests/RPCSpecs/EnumSpecs/SDLLanguageSpec.m
+++ b/SmartDeviceLinkTests/RPCSpecs/EnumSpecs/SDLLanguageSpec.m
@@ -15,6 +15,8 @@ QuickSpecBegin(SDLLanguageSpec)
describe(@"Individual Enum Value Tests", ^ {
it(@"Should match internal values", ^ {
expect(SDLLanguageEnUs).to(equal(@"EN-US"));
+ expect(SDLLanguageEnIn).to(equal(@"EN-IN"));
+ expect(SDLLanguageThTh).to(equal(@"TH-TH"));
expect(SDLLanguageEsMx).to(equal(@"ES-MX"));
expect(SDLLanguageFrCa).to(equal(@"FR-CA"));
expect(SDLLanguageDeDe).to(equal(@"DE-DE"));